BU2508DF
BU2508DF is Silicon Diffused Power Transistor manufactured by NXP Semiconductors.
DESCRIPTION
Enhanced performance, new generation, high-voltage, high-speed switching npn transistor with an integrated damper diode in a plastic full-pack envelope intended for use in horizontal deflection circuits of colour television receivers. Features exceptional tolerance to base drive and collector current load variations resulting in a very low worst case dissipation.
